Victorian All-Schools Road Relay

On Saturday 12 May at Princes Park, McKinnon was represented by 12 of our finest Cross-­Country runners at the Victorian All Schools Road Relay Championships. This competition is separate to our normal Government Schools competition. This competition includes all runners from all schools around the state, so our runners are up against the finest athletes that private schools have to offer.

Our day began with our Under 16 Boys team of Vicktor Hedborg, Finn Paynter, Matt Day and Seamus O’Brien. The boys each completed one lap of 2.2km. They finished in 15th place out of a total of 41 teams. This was an incredible achievement by the boys who will still be able to run in that age group next year.

An hour later the Under 18 Boys and Girls event started, where each athlete had to run a 3km lap. The Under 18 Boys consisted of Jason Clayton, Will Sharp, Liam Atchinson and Nick Poulos. This was our most successful team for the day, with the boys finishing in 7th place out of 39 teams. Jason was one of the quickest runners of the day with a time of 9.39 for the 3km, well done Jason.

The Under 18 Girls team consisted of Genevieve O’Brien, Jessie Ginsberg, Eleanora Gilbert and Emma Hattingh. The girls finished an incredible 10th place out of 33 teams.  

Well done to all our runners from the weekend, and good luck to all runners in Kingston on Wednesday
